A surgical team specializing in obstetrics and gynecology, Dr. Al-Qasim in Suleiman Al-Habib, ended the suffering of a 34-year-old patient who for years complained of severe abdominal pain, chronic vaginal bleeding and severe abdominal bloating doing, the sixth month equal to the size of a pregnant woman, plus a delay in labor.
This was mentioned by Dr. Arub Shakar, obstetrician and gynecological consultant, head of the treating medical team, who said that the patient had been married for two years and had not had a pregnancy and delivery, and upon arrival at the hospital, she passed the laboratory. and was subjected to ultrasound examinations, which showed that several uterine fibers are intertwined with each other and tumors are in the lower part of the uterus, near the ureter and uterine artery.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) scans were also performed, which accurately determined the size of the interfering fibroids with a length of 25 cm, as well as the discovery of two other smaller fibroids on the back wall of the uterus.
Dr. said. Araub said that after a careful study of the medical history and the results of the examinations, it was decided to have a surgical intervention to reduce the complications of these tumors. She explained that the operation was well prepared and blood units were provided (in reserve) in a two-hour surgery, in which uterine fibers were removed, bleeding was controlled and all tumors were removed while maintaining the integrity of the uterus. Successfully removed, and then cosmetically stitched up the wounds. The patient was shifted to the Intensive Care Unit after 6 hours of operation to check for his vital signs.
